The name Goliath is a masculine Biblical name. It may mean 'uncovered' in Hebrew. In the Old Testament, Goliath was a Giant of the Philistine city of Gath who presented a challenge to the Israelites. This challenge was taken up by a young man named David, who was strengthened by his faith. He managed to kill the giant with the help of a stone delivered by a slingshot.

David was the youngest of eight sons of Jesse. He overheard Goliaths conceited challenge while going to deliver roasted grain and bread to his brothers. He got enraged on hearing the challenge put forth, and decided to accept it. before David accepted the challenge, Goliath had been issuing the challenge for forty days, two times in a day, but no one came forward till David.
